Noha uses Transactional Analysis to help people spot repeating relationship patterns and unhelpful self-talk. This approach looks at how past interactions show up now and helps people try different responses in daily life.

She also draws on evidence-based therapeutic techniques that focus on practical steps and coping skills for things like anxiety, low mood and stress. These techniques involve setting small goals, practising new ways of responding, and reviewing progress together in session.

Finding the right approach is a team effort. The therapist will discuss what feels most relevant to a person's goals and adjust methods as work progresses. That means sessions can shift from short-term coping skills to deeper exploration if needed.
